How to Cook Instant Ramen Noodles for Dumpling Filling Without Soggy Results
This is the most important step. Cook the fried noodles in boiling water for only two minutes, then drain completely and let them cool on a flat surface. Do not rinse with cold water because that removes the seasoning coating. Pat them dry with a clean towel if needed. Cool noodles equal a firm, non-soggy filling every time.
How to Fold and Cook Your Crispy Noodle Dumplings
Simple Folding Techniques for Beginners Using Wonton Wrappers
Place one tablespoon of filling in the center of a wonton wrapper. Dip your finger in water and run it along the edges. Fold into a triangle and press firmly to seal. For a pleated look, fold small sections of the edge over itself as you seal. Do not overfill. It is tempting. Resist it. The wrapper will burst and you will lose all that flavor.
Air Fryer vs Pan Fry vs Deep Fry for the Crispiest Results
Air fryer is the move for weeknight ease. Brush dumplings lightly with oil and air fry at 375 degrees for 10 to 12 minutes, flipping once halfway. Pan fry gives you a golden, flat-bottomed crunch. Heat oil in a nonstick pan, add dumplings flat side down, cook two minutes, then add a splash of water and cover for three minutes. Deep fry delivers the most uniform crunch but requires more oil. All three methods produce spicy ramen noodles wrapped in a seriously satisfying shell.
How to Keep Fried Dumplings Crispy After Cooking
Set cooked dumplings on a wire rack, never on paper towels. Paper towels trap steam and soften the wrapper. Serve within fifteen minutes for peak crunch. If reheating, use the air fryer for three minutes at 350 degrees. They come back crispy every time.

Best Dipping Sauces to Pair With Crispy Mi Goreng Dumplings
A chili soy dipping sauce is the classic match. Mix so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and a spoon of chili garlic paste. Want something creamy? A peanut sauce made with peanut butter, lime juice, and a splash of soy sauce works beautifully with these mi goreng noodles. Sweet chili sauce from the bottle is also a solid, zero-effort option.

Make Ahead, Storage, and Meal Prep Tips for Noodle Dumplings
Assemble uncooked dumplings and freeze them in a single layer on a baking sheet. Once frozen, transfer to a zip bag. Cook straight from frozen, adding two extra minutes to whatever method you choose. Cooked dumplings store in the fridge for up to three days.
